Just as the Cincinnati Bengals get Joe Mixon back, they may have already lost him again.

Early in the Bengals’ Week 16 game versus the Detroit Lions, Mixon suffered an ankle injury. It happened on a catch and run across the middle of the field, but as he was being tackled, his ankle bent awkwardly.

Mixon got up gingelry and walked to the sideline under his own power. After being examined by trainers, Mixon’s return was announced as questionable.

This is the last thing Cincinnati needs, as Mixon had become the only reliable option in this offense. He’s back after missing two games due to a concussion suffered in Week 16.

If Mixon is out for the rest of the game, the Bengals will rely heavily on Giovani Bernard, while Brian Hill will also see playing time. Fourth-string running back Jarveon Williams is a healthy scratch for this game.
